Table 1 Metrics using internal connectivity for dynamic community evolution

From: Exploring temporal community evolution: algorithmic approaches and parallel optimization for dynamic community detection

Metrics

Function

Definition

Intra-community edges

\(E_{intra}\)

Edges between the members of C

Internal density

\(\frac{2E_{intra}}{n_c(n_c-1)}\)

Internal edge density of the nodes in community C where \(n_c\) denotes number of vertices in community C

Average degree

\(\frac{2E_{intra}}{n_c}\)

Average internal degree of the members of community C

Fraction over median degree (FOMD)

\(\frac{|{u:u\in C,|{(u,v):v\in C}|>d_m}|}{n_c}\)

Fraction of nodes of C that have an internal degree higher than \(d_m\) where \(d_m\) is the median value of the full graph
